The much-talked-about guest list for Taylor Swift’s upcoming wedding apparently includes one controversial friend.
Supermodel Karlie Kloss’ invitation was said to be up in the air, according to a May 30 Daily Mail report, but TMZ reported Tuesday that a source said Kloss would indeed be invited.
The “Bad Blood” singer, 36, is reportedly set to marry Travis Kelce, also 36, on or about July 3.
Representatives for Swift and Kloss did not immediately respond to Page Six’s requests for comment.
As reported by the Daily Mail, a source said that Swift has “some friendships that have been strained for various reasons” and that the superstar “wants to surround herself with people who genuinely share the love and meaning of the day, especially those who have played an important role in her life over the years.”
Kloss, 33, and Swift first became friends in 2013, appearing together in music videos, attending concerts together and hanging out at home.
However, things turned sour when Kloss married Joshua Kushner in 2018. Swift did not attend, citing “work commitments.” Notably, Cross’ then-manager Scooter Braun was a guest.
Brown acquired Swift’s early album catalog in June 2019, but the pop star said the business deal “made her feel bad” and led her to re-record several of her albums.
The source told the Daily Mail that Swift “has come to believe that Karlie’s intentions are not as genuine as she once thought, and their friendship has become more about access to Taylor’s fame than a real bond.”
However, TMZ’s sources say the two have resolved any differences and Kloss will be on the guest list.
